According to the RRRA Bylaws, “Officers shall be elected by a majority vote of the membership present and voting …”
Therefore, all RRRA Members are encouraged to attend the February Club Meeting on Tuesday, February 21, 2017 to vote in the 2017 Officer Elections.
Inactive members (i.e. those who have not paid their dues for the current year) must bring their membership / renewal form (PDF) and dues payment to the meeting to restore their voting rights.
